Common Warning Lighting and Interpretations



Identify typical warning lights in your vehicle and comprehend their definitions to ensure risk-free driving.

The most normal warning lights include the check engine light, which indicates concerns with the engine or emissions system. If this light begins, it's crucial to have your car inspected without delay.

The oil pressure alerting light shows low oil pressure, requiring immediate focus to avoid engine damages.

A flashing battery light might suggest a malfunctioning billing system, potentially leaving you stranded otherwise resolved.

The tire pressure tracking system (TPMS) light signals you to reduced tire stress, impacting vehicle stability and fuel effectiveness. Neglecting this could cause hazardous driving conditions.

DIY Troubleshooting Tips



If you discover a caution light on your control panel, there are a couple of do it yourself troubleshooting tips you can try prior to looking for professional aid.

The primary step is to consult your cars and truck's guidebook to recognize what the particular warning light suggests. Occasionally the concern can be as easy as a loose gas cap activating the check engine light. Tightening up the gas cap may resolve the problem.

One more usual issue is a reduced battery, which can set off different cautioning lights. Inspecting the battery links for deterioration and guaranteeing they're safe could deal with the issue.



If a warning light persists, you can attempt resetting it by separating the auto's battery for a few mins and then reconnecting it. Additionally, inspecting your lorry's liquid degrees, such as oil, coolant, and brake liquid, can assist fix cautioning lights associated with these systems.
